Open Windows Media Player, insert a music CD, and click the Rip CD button. You may need to push a button on the front or side of your computer’s disc drive to make the tray eject. Windows Media Player connects to the internet, identifies your CD, and fills in the album’s name, artist, and song titles.

When you rip music you are songs from a CD to a computer?
Answer: When you rip music from a CD, you’re copying songs from an audio CD to your PC. During the ripping process, the Player compresses each song and stores it on your drive as a Windows Media Audio (WMA), WAV, or MP3 file.

How do I convert a CD to digital?
Converting CDs to digital files on Windows:
- Insert your CD into your disc drive.
- Open Windows Media Player and check to make sure the disc is visible in the left-hand panel.
- Click on it and check the boxes next to the songs you want to copy to your computer.
- Click on Rip Settings and scroll down to Format.
- Click Rip CD.

Does ripping a CD remove it from the disc?
In like manner, rip CD meaning is extracting all or some specific digital tracks from an Audio CD and usually exporting them as MP3 or WAV. Although the word of ripping sounds a little intimidating, the CD ripping process will not cause any damage to the original content and the physical disc.

Can you convert CD to MP3?
If you want to convert songs from your CDs into MP3 files, you can use ripper and encoder software. A ripper copies a song’s file from the CD onto your hard disk. The encoder compresses the song into the MP3 format.
What does it mean to burn a CD?
Burn is a colloquial term meaning to write content to a CD , DVD , or other recordable disc. DVD and CD drives with recording capabilities (sometimes called DVD or CD burner s) etch data onto the disks with a laser .
How do I transfer Music from a CD to Apple Music?
In the Music app on your Mac, choose Music > Preferences, then click Files. Click Import Settings, then select “Use error correction when reading Audio CDs.” Insert the CD and import the songs again. To prevent duplicate items from appearing in your library, delete any songs you imported before.
How do I import only one song from a CD to iTunes?
1) If you want to import to the Music library, uncheck the tracks you don’t want to import, and click Import CD. 2) If you want to import to a specific playlist, select the track(s) you want and start dragging toward the right of the screen. Your playlists will appear on the right and you can drag into them.
